A High Tech Experience
These days, technology can make all the difference in the kind of health benefits experience that your employees have. A good, user-friendly web portal is a must. An accompanying mobile app (often a modified version of the website) is another important tool. Together, a website and mobile app can transform the traditional health benefits experience into so much more. Plan Members can access all sorts of information and complete common claims activities at any hour of the day or night. This includes:
- Benefits Coverage – Plan members can access current benefits coverage information, including who is covered under the plan and what exactly is covered. The remaining balances (by benefit) for each family member covered under the plan are also available.
- Benefits Card – A digital version of the employee benefits card is available. Plan members can print off a picture of their card or access the digital version to show providers. This way, if the physical card is misplaced, the employee always has easy access to a digital card.
- Past Claims Information – Plan members can view past claims and claims-in-progress in real-time. This way they can view payment amounts and how much of a claim has been covered in the past. They can also look at the status of a recently submitted claim.
- Online Claims Submission – One of the biggest factors in a positive claims experience is the ability to submit health benefit claims online. Using a mobile app, it’s easy for a plan member to make an online claim and upload a photo of the applicable receipt. This dramatically speeds up the claims process.
- Direct Deposit – Hand in hand with online claims submission is direct deposit of covered claims. Once an online claim has been processed, the covered amount is deposited directly into the plan member’s bank account. This is another game-changer when compared to traditional claims. In the past, a covered plan member would have to wait for a cheque to be mailed, then would have to take it to the bank. Compare this with direct deposit and there is a significant time saving for the plan member.
- Articles and Information – Plan members can often access health and wellness and benefits-related articles and information through the benefits website or mobile app. This is a way for plan members to find credible information on employee benefits and helpful tools for health and wellness.
- Nearby providers – Plan members can use a search tool to discover nearby providers for covered benefits. For example, if the plan member needed to visit a physiotherapist, they could search for providers in the immediate area. The search results often include reviews of the provider and whether or not they have direct billing.
- Contact Info – The benefits website and mobile app also provide the correct contact info if the plan member needs to speak to someone about their employee benefits.
Advantages of a High-Tech Employee Benefits Experience
It goes without saying that user-friendly technology can improve the employee benefits experience for plan members and save them a lot of time. There are also other important benefits for you, the plan sponsor.
- Improved Retention – If your employees have a better understanding of the benefits you’re providing as well as user-friendly technology to help them use those benefits, they’re likely to be more satisfied with you as their employer. Employees who are satisfied with their employer are less likely to seek employment elsewhere.
- Increased Productivity – If your employees are using the technology you’ve provided, they’ll have an easier time accessing benefits and getting reimbursed for their coverage. Benefits are meant to support the health of your employees, and healthy employees are more productive employees.
- Decrease Workload for HR – User-friendly technology like a benefits website and mobile app can allow plan members to access all sorts of benefits information. As a result, they are less likely to reach out to their Human Resources department with simple benefits-related questions. This frees up HR to deal with more complicated issues and questions related to the employee benefits plan.
